To apply to the Tri-I CBM program, students must submit an application to the Cornell University Graduate Field of Computational Biology.
TO APPLY:
1. Before you complete an application, please read the Graduate Field of Computational Biology's admission requirements.
2. Once you are ready to apply, go to the official online application for Cornell University Graduate School here. You will need to create an account to begin the application process.
Important: Be sure to select 'Computational Biology with Tri-I CBM program, Ph.D.' as your proposed field of study.
The application deadline is January 1. We encourage you to submit your application online.
ETS Institutional and Department Codes
GRE Institutional Code: 2098
GRE Department Code: 0299
TOEFL Institutional Code: 2098
TOEFL Department Code: 30
